NCR and Scopus Tecnologia sign agreement to accelerate growth in Brazil

July 26, 2011

NCR Corporation and Scopus Tecnologia Ltda,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Banco Bradesco SA, announced today the formation of a strategic alliance for the manufacturing and development of ATMs in Brazil that will see Scopus acquire a 49 percent equity stake in NCR Manaus, NCR’s Brazilian manufacturing and engineering operations.

Concurrently, Banco Bradesco signed an agreement with a target for 30,000 ATMs over the next five years, making NCR its preferred ATM provider with an initial order for more than 6,000 ATMs from NCR Manaus. The agreement is subject to regulatory approval. Terms of the deal were not disclosed, according to a press release.

NCR’s sales, services and other employees will remain in a separate company and continue to deliver sales and services support to NCR’s broader customer base in Brazil.     

“This is a bold, strategic, and transformative alliance that is perfectly aligned with our corporate strategy as it expands and strengthens our geographic presence and sales coverage,” said Bill Nuti, NCR chairman and CEO.
